Сайт использует сервис веб-аналитики Яндекс Метрика с помощью технологии «cookie». Пользуясь сайтом, вы даете согласие на использование данной технологии.
Часто можно наткнуться на споры чье кунг-фу лучше - Eloquent или Doctrine... Но какая разница если всё это время ты использовал ORM неправильно? В этом видео мы рассмотрим разумное использование моделей в проектах. Узнаем что такое слой работы с базой данных, какие вариации этого слоя бывают и как с ними работать. Рассмотрим проблемы быстродействия и оптимизации наших проектов. С отсылками к фреймворку Laravel, но все изложенное справедливо для любого другого фреймворка (разве что кроме тех кто изначально склоняет работать именно в данном ключе...) Приятного просмотра! Автор идеи - Роберт Мартин. Во всяком случае мысль была впервые мною услышана от него. Оглавление: 00:00 - Начало 01:17 - Основная идея 02:28 - Что такое слой БД и его разновидности 07:02 - Основная идея с демонстрацией работы в слое БД 10:17 - Целесообразность использования предлагаемого подхода 13:37 - Плюсы 29:17 - Минусы 32:39 - Еще раз о целесообразности (для закрепления) #laravel #ORM #модели * ★ Автор: Дмитрий Афанасьев. ★ Телеграм с новостями: ★ Канал: * ► Выразить благодарность, поддержать донатом развитие канала. ★ ★ * ► Еще интересные курсы: ★ Видеокурс по Laravel: ★ Видеокурс по Git: ★ Объяснение SOLID: ★ Шаблоны проектирования: ★ Структурные шаблоны проектирования: ★★★ Все курсы → * ► Обязательно к изучению любому разработчику ★ ★